Miles4Sale
The entrepreneurs behind Miles4Sale wanted to create a service giving customers the power to purchase airlines miles for themselves, or give them as gifts for others. IDN worked directly with the largest airlines in the US to design a system which could interact with airline customer databases and loyalty programs. The service was expanded to allow companies to give their miles as rewards to their customers and employees, and also to allow gifting airlines miles through event registries such as weddings. The transaction system created by IDN worked flawlessly, generating over $1M in revenue the first year alone.

BounceU
Budding franchise BounceU had their sights on the future: They wanted to equip each of their locations with the industry's first integrated and web-based point-of-sale system and event scheduler.
IDN crafted a class-leading architecture based on our robust Promerion Engine, currently in use at all BounceU locations to great success. The POS in-the-cloud approach allows each franchisee to use the system via their POS terminal or any remote device on the internet, without worrying about the security of their data.

Sears
Sears needed a simpler way to distribute sales and marketing collateral to its independent dealers, yet still control its trademarks and branding. IDN designed an interactive brochure-building service that gave dealers the flexibility to choose from pre-approved designs or create their own. Individual products could be chosen from the Sears product database, and the product photos and specifications automatically applied to the chosen layouts, along with the dealer's store information. The implementation of the service increased dealer satisfaction and allowed dealers to respond to market needs quickly and increasing sales.

Woww
The doctors behind Woww envisioned a web portal similar to WebMD, but catering to holistic and alternative medicines. To make their company a success, they required software to manage a database of patients, doctors, medical conditions, alternative treatments, and more. The site needed to be fast, flexible, and most of all, secure. IDN's solution not only met these needs, but also added patient appointment scheduling and time management features.

Roscoe Antiques
Roscoe Antiques came to IDN seeking help bringing the management of their large antique mall locations into the modern age. IDN designed custom business management software that allowed each antiques dealer to control the inventory, photos, and video of their showcase or booth in the physical stores. In addition, the antique mall management system allowed the business owners to schedule events and broadcast communications to their customers.

El Latino Net
As the Latino population in America soars, there is a huge opportunity for companies able to target their products and services to meet the needs of the Spanish population. El Latino Net sought to be the ISP of choice for the Spanish-speaking community in Chicago. IDN created custom software to manage ELN's customer database, provision internet and email accounts, handle billing, and track work orders.
